Submersible Flat Cable

A submersible flat cable is a specially designed electrical cable used for supplying power to submersible pumps and motors that operate underwater. It has a flat structure, unlike standard round cables, which makes it more flexible, easy to install, and resistant to water ingress.

Technical Information of Submersible Flat Cable

1. Construction:
  • Conductor: High-quality copper (Electrolytic Grade, Annealed) for superior conductivity.

  • Insulation: PVC (Polyvinyl Chloride) or XLPE (Cross-linked Polyethylene) for water resistance and durability.

  • Sheath: PVC sheath with abrasion, moisture, and chemical resistance.

2. Key Specifications:
Parameter Details
Voltage Rating 110V, 230V, 415V (Common)
Conductor Material Pure Electrolytic Copper
Insulation Material PVC/XLPE
Sheath Material PVC
No. of Cores 3-core (most common), 4-core available
Operating Temperature -10°C to 70°C
Moisture Resistance High
Flexibility Excellent
Application Power supply to submersible motors
3. Types of Submersible Flat Cables:
  • PVC Insulated & Sheathed Flat Cables – Most common, affordable, and widely used.

  • XLPE Insulated Cables – Better heat resistance and electrical properties.

  • Rubber Insulated Cables – Used for extreme environments with additional flexibility.

Advantages of Submersible Flat Cable

  • High insulation resistance, preventing electrical failures underwater.

  • Flexible and easy to install in confined spaces.

  • Resistant to moisture, oil, grease, and chemicals.

  • Durable and long-lasting under continuous underwater operation.

  • Available in different sizes to support various power capacities.

Common Sizes & Applications

Cable Size (Sq. mm) Amp Rating Application
1.5 sq. mm 16A Small motors (up to 1 HP)
2.5 sq. mm 22A Pumps up to 2 HP
4 sq. mm 30A 3-5 HP motors
6 sq. mm 38A 5-7.5 HP motors
10 sq. mm 50A Large motors (above 10 HP)
